I have a set of wireless headphones with a charger. the charger is the same size as the 240v mains plug! (it is the mains plug in fact - embedded into it). How is that done? I assume there is no transformer but to step the voltage down without much heat?? I assume the current is very low of course.

** It just another example of a SMPS.

SMD components allow them to be made very small, when the output rating is only a couple of watts.

it's still got transformer, but it uses extra electronics to run it at a higher frequency, so it can use a much smaller transformer. (about the size of a sugar cube or two)
